The ability to have all business owners own, author, and manage content and communications is very valuable. I can use Connections and eliminate use of other software/tools, and it greatly reduces my need for IT support for simple requests. If talking about specific capabilities that make this possible, the integration of email and Connect is a huge time saver. With that, the ability to manage your community/email membership saves time. I don’t need to go to some IT staff or process to update community/email membership.

I have other business users in Connections, managing their information and communicating to 11,000 employees dispersed across the United States. I might have taken 30 minutes to train them and get them started. And that 30 minutes has allowed them to own their information, communicate it to all, receive input from all, and respond to that input. Because I spend 30 minutes training someone, I’ve gotten three years where I didn’t have to manage that information for them. Or someone else or some process didn’t have to manage that information.

I sell Connections internally by saying I can do 10 minutes of work in Connect and save an hour in email. I haven’t done a study to prove this, but I bet if I did, I’d save an hour of email for only five minutes of work in Connections, not 10. I use Connect as my knowledge base for employees. Specifically, I use the wiki capability in Connections often. I store my knowledge there.

Here are three examples of wiki pages. The first screenshot was a wiki set up by another employee who is the subject matter expert for the topic. She’s got files and videos stored in Connections, and then she delivers all the info via a wiki. The other two example are mine, and they also show the comment/interactive capabilities.

If I get 100 emails throughout the course of a year, I don’t have to take 5-10 minutes to answer 100 emails. I have that answer, already stored in Connections. The search capability in Connect is great and can be very specific. But even if a user can’t find something, the 30-second email to get someone to that info saves me a lot of time, rather than the 5-10 minutes it would take me to write that same email over and over.

Basically, Connections saves me time. Lots of it.

it_user635457 - PeerSpot reviewer
Principal Consultant at a tech services company with 51-200 employees
  • Granular access control across all components provides assurance that confidential and private content stays that way. The access control model carries across to search in such a way that users only see results for content that they have privileges to access. 
  • Desktop add-on makes file management easy to achieve (check-in, checkout, version management, share, etc.) 
  • Community component provides users with capability to create general-purpose and topic/project specific work-group collaboration spaces (can be public or membership controlled) composed of any desired permutation of sub-set components. This includes activities (for ad-hoc to-do lists and structured task management), blogs, forums, wikis, bookmarks, files, all of which feed into a global activity feed. 
  • Extra-net capability of newest release allows for third-party collaboration, e.g., with your customers. 
  • Themes and skins provide basic customization. 
  • API allows for full custom UI implementation if the enterprise needs that form of branding and/or customized UXP. 
  • Mobile apps for android and iOS provide untethered access to connections content and components. 
  • V5.5 (released December, 2015) introduced support of nested folders within the files component.

it_user507975 - PeerSpot reviewer
Chief Solutions Architect at a tech consulting company with self employed

Search functionality and notifications: The search functionality is very well developed and can be easily filtered. All search results take data security into consideration and users will only find data they actually have access to. This functionality also extends fully to the mobile app which is available for both Android and iOS.

File sharing and synchronization over the web to Windows and mobile devices: File sync is a very useful feature that allows users to synchronize files via the Connections system to Windows desktops and mobile devices (iOS and Android) automatically. Similar to how Dropbox or Google Drive would work. This feature is very useful to ensure you always have the latest versions of files available on local devices for off-line/local access.

it_user464814 - PeerSpot reviewer
IBM Infrastructure and IBM Escalation at a tech services company with 51-200 employees

The entire suite of features is very important to me. The three features I use the most are communities, activities, and files.

IBM Connections Pink is a journey and not a destination!

IBM Connections Pink means leaving the IBM WebSphere backend and moving to the Docker.

IBM Connections Pink means you can choose where your application and data resists, i.e., either on the local, private, public cloud or a mix of all those.

IBM Connections Pink means leaving Java and moving to Node.js.

IBM Connections Pink means leaving DB2/Oracle/MS SQL and moving to a single, more powerful database platform - MongoDB.

IBM Connections Pink means introducing IBM Watson as your personal assistance.

IBM Connections Pink means a new way of collaboration, like you have never seen before.
